Dighaha

Dighaha is a village located in Khajni tehsil of Gorakhpur district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 20km away from sub-district headquarter Khajni (tehsildar office) and 42km away from district headquarter Gorakhpur. As per 2009 stats, Badra is the gram panchayat of Dighaha village.

About Dighaha

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Dighaha is 186732. The village spans a total geographical area of 37.57 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 273211. Khajni is nearest town to Dighaha village for all major economic activities.

Population of Dighaha

According to the 2011 Census, Dighaha has a total population of about 99, with approximately 53 males and 46 females. The sex ratio is around 867 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 15 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 61 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 68.69%, with male literacy at about 81.13% and female literacy near 54.35%. There are around 17 households in the village. Connectivity of Dighaha

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Dighaha. As per the 2011 stats, Dighaha had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
